    How many can you bring in if you pay the duty in the country you bought them in. I was always under the impression that under the freedom of movement of goods act in the EU you can bring as much in as you want as long as it was meant for your consumption.


  • Moderators, Recreation & Hobbies Moderators Posts: 11,880 Mod ✭✭✭✭BeerNut


    200motels wrote: »
    How many can you bring in if you pay the duty in the country you bought them in.
    From within the EU, as many as you want, but you may be asked to explain yourself if you have more than 800. The customs officers' decision on whether they believe your story or not is final.

    You can only bring 200 into the EU from outside, regardless of whether you paid duty when you bought them or not.
